Fig. 3From: Identification of BGN positive fibroblasts as a driving factor for colorectal cancer and development of its related prognostic model combined with machine learningIncreased expression of BGN + Fib in CRC and its association with poor prognosis and recurrenceA. The immunofluorescence results revealed the localization of BGN and the fibroblast-specific marker (α-SMA) in both normal fibroblasts (NF) and cancer-associated fibroblasts (CAFs). B. The immunofluorescence results of the tissue demonstrated the localization of BGN and α-SMA in both normal colon tissue and CRC tissue. C. Infiltration difference of BGN + Fib in normal and tumor tissues based on the TCGA-CRC cohort. D. Analysis of differences in BGN + Fib infiltration and CRC pathological features (T, N, M, and stage). E-F. Differences in OS/RFS between high and low BGN + Fib infiltration groupsBack to article page
